2. What are the must-see highlights on a Poland holiday?
Poland is rich in history, culture, and scenery, and the attractions and sites most relevant to you may depend on the type of holiday you most love!. For many, highlights include Kraków’s beautifully preserved Old Town, Warsaw’s historic centre, the Baltic port city of Gdansk, and the mountain landscapes around Zakopane. Many travellers also visit key heritage sites, including the reflective and sombre Auschwitz-Birkenau, ancient medieval castles, and the national parks across the country.

7. When is the best time to visit Poland?
The best time to visit Poland will depend heavily on your interests and the type of weather you most enjoy. Spring and autumn are amazing times for cultural sightseeing and city breaks, with milder temperatures and fewer crowds. Summer, in contrast, is popular for coastal travel, beachside escapes and exploring Poland’s countryside, while winter is the best period for festive city breaks, world-class Christmas markets, and snowy mountain scenery.
